Cómo chatear con Amazon Q en la línea de comandos - Amazon Q Developer

Las traducciones son generadas a través de traducción automática. En caso de conflicto entre la traducción y la version original de inglés, prevalecerá la version en inglés.

Cómo chatear con Amazon Q en la línea de comandos

La interfaz de línea de comandos (CLI) de Amazon Q le permite interactuar con Amazon Q. Con Amazon Q como línea de comandos, puede entablar conversaciones en lenguaje natural, hacer preguntas y recibir respuestas de Amazon Q en su entorno de terminal.

Integración de contexto

Amazon Q para línea de comandos integra información contextual de su entorno de desarrollo local. Al usar modificadores de contexto, puede proporcionar a Amazon Q el contexto relevante, como el estado del repositorio de git, las variables de entorno del shell local y el historial de comandos del shell. Esta integración contextual mejora la comprensión de Amazon Q sobre su caso de uso específico, lo que le permite ofrecer respuestas más relevantes y adaptadas al contexto.

Modificadores de contexto

Amazon Q para línea de comandos admite los siguientes modificadores de contexto:

  • @git: Te permite pasar información sobre el estado de tu repositorio de git, incluida la rama actual, los cambios programados y no programados y el historial de confirmaciones.

  • @env: le permite proporcionar a Amazon Q las variables de entorno de su shell local, lo que puede resultar útil para comprender su configuración y configuración de desarrollo.

  • @history: le permite compartir su historial de comandos de shell reciente con Amazon Q, lo que le proporciona información sobre las acciones que ha realizado y el contexto en el que está trabajando.

Uso

Para empezar a usar Amazon Q para la línea de comandos

  1. Instala la línea de comandos de Amazon Q.

  2. Abra el terminal o el símbolo del sistema.

  3. Inicie una conversación con Amazon Q mediante el siguiente comando de chat:q chat.

    Si no ha iniciado sesión en Amazon Q, se le redirigirá a la página de inicio de sesión de AWS Build ID para permitir que Amazon Q utilice la línea de comandos.

  4. (Opcional) Incluya cualquier modificador de contexto (por ejemplo @git@env,,@history) en su entrada para proporcionar contexto adicional al modelo. Por ejemplo, puedes preguntar @history @git how do I fix my merge conflict? y Amazon Q proporciona pasos con contexto para abordar el problema. Para obtener más información, consulte Modificadores de contexto.

  5. Escriba la consulta o entrada y, a continuación, introduzca la consulta o entrada.

    Amazon Q procesa sus datos de entrada, teniendo en cuenta cualquier contexto proporcionado, y responde con los datos de salida. Puede solicitar ayuda con cuestiones técnicas, de codificación o de desarrollo.

  6. Continúe la conversación proporcionando entradas adicionales o haciendo preguntas de seguimiento.